B. Riley Financial, a diversified provider of business advisory and financial services, earned multiple awards at the 14th annual Turnaround Atlas Awards.

Presented by Global M&A Network, the Turnaround Atlas Awards recognize the best value-creating transactions, outstanding firms, professionals and leaders for their significant achievements in restructuring, insolvency and distressed investing. B. Riley was awarded in the following categories:

Corporate Turnaround of the Year: ABC Carpet & Home
B. Riley Securities served as investment banker to ABC Carpet & Home in its restructuring and sale to 888 Capital, led by Perry Mandarino, senior managing director and head of corporate restructuring.

Energy Restructuring of the Year: Limetree Bay Refining
B. Riley Advisory Services served as restructuring advisor to Limetree Bay Refining in its Chapter 11 sale to Port Hamilton Refining and Transportation, led by senior managing director, Mark Shapiro who acted as Limetree’s chief restructuring officer.

Healthcare Restructuring of the Year: Buckingham Senior Living Community
B. Riley Advisory Services acted as restructuring advisor to Buckingham Senior Living Community, led by senior managing director Tom Buck who was also named among Global M&A Network’s top restructuring and turnaround professionals of 2022.

Global M&A Network also recognized B. Riley for its involvement in several additional winning transactions announced during this year’s Turnaround Atlas Awards ceremony:

Corporate Turnaround of the Year (small/mid-markets): Ruby Tuesday
FocalPoint Partners (a B. Riley Financial company) served as investment banker to the debtor in its voluntary Chapter 11 restructuring, led by managing director Richard NeJame, a member of FocalPoint’s special situations team.

Private Equity Acquisition / Turnaround of the Year (small): Gorham Paper & Tissue
B. Riley Securities served as investment banker to Gorham Paper & Tissue in its sale to Behrens Investment Group, led by senior managing director Matthew Spain.

Private Equity Acquisition / Turnaround of the Year (small/mid-markets): In-Shape Health Clubs
B. Riley acted as real estate advisor to the debtor, led by Michael Jerbich, president of B. Riley Real Estate, in connection with the Chapter 11 sale of In-Shape Health Clubs to Aquiline Capital Partners.

Liquidation of the Year: Medley
B. Riley Securities acted as investment banker to the debtor in its Chapter 11 liquidation, led by managing director Adam Rosen.
